Katie Price reveals ‘real reason’ she can’t drive claiming she needs to pass blood test after ‘tip off’ to DVLA
KATIE Price has revealed the “real reason” she can’t drive at the moment and blamed it on an “anonymous tip off” to the DVLA.
Former glamour model Katie, 45, spoke about her circumstances during the latest episode of her podcast with sister Sophie.

“As soon as I get my licence back properly… the reason I’m not driving is because someone sent an anonymous email to DVLA so I had to do a blood test because they said I was high risk.
“I did it weeks and weeks ago so I’m alright to drive. I’m just waiting for my licence to come through now. And then I’ll be able to see him more.”
Harvey was born with genetic condition Prader-Willi Syndrome, and septo-optic dysplasia, which causes blindness. He also suffers from ADHD and autism.
His residential college is three-hours away from mum Katie’s Mucky Mansion.
Katie had her sixth driving ban reduced in April and was allowed back behind the wheel for the first time in two years.
She had been banned from driving following a booze and cocaine-fuelled car crash.
Katie was sentenced in December 2021 after flipping her vehicle while over the drink-drive limit, and was given a suspended 16-week jail term.
